2011 NBA Draft: The Year of the Freshman

With the Collective Bargaining Agreement expiring after this season, the NBA could be in for major changes. Despite strong evidence to the contrary (including a higher than expected salary cap), the owners claim to be losing money. This sticky situation could be a large contributor to the outcome of the 2011 Draft. Many players may avoid the draft completely if the one year rule is eliminated. That would allow both high school seniors and first-year students to enter the draft and create an extremely deep draft. While it's hard to imagine the NBA having another lockout, there are endless possibilities.
